Free Gun Locks To Be Distributed Saturday At Alsip Police Department

Sen. Bill Cunningham and Rep. Fran Hurley are hosting a free gun lock giveaway Saturday, Oct. 15, to promote gun safety and awareness.

ALSIP, IL — Sen. Bill Cunningham (Dist. 18) and Rep. Fran Hurley (35th District) will are hosting a free gun lock giveaway to promote awareness of gun safety Saturday, Oct. 11. Distribution will take place from 10:30 a.m. to noon at the Alsip Police Department, 4500 W. 123rd St.

Gun locks can prevent or reduce accidental shootings, suicides and deaths, especially in homes where young children and teens are present. Even with the locks, gun owners should still should take precautions. Lock it up and put it in a place where children and teens can’t get access to it.

The free gun locks will be distributed while supplies last. Refreshments will be provided.
